In the time honored FreeBSD tradition, I am replying to my own email. 

I booted with a 8.0RC2 livefs CD and the external disk shows up
as /dev/da0, /das1, /das1d. I then connected the external drive via USB
and rebooted to the 8.0 Prerelease system. The drive shows up and is
able to mount.

It appears that some thing is amiss with the latest version. I will
download the latest livefs iso and see if that works.

> I just now finished an upgrade to 8.0 Prerelease vie csup, buildworld,
> make kernel (generic), reboot, mergemaster -p, installworld,
> mergemaster -Ui, reboot again. 
> 
> [robert at asus64] ~> uname -a
> FreeBSD asus64.shasta204.local 8.0-PRERELEASE FreeBSD 8.0-PRERELEASE
> #7: Fri Nov 13 12:01:35 PST 2009
> root at asus64.shasta204.local:/usr/obj/usr/src/sys/GENERIC  amd64
> 
> I have a WD external 500G mybook connected via firewire. It has worked
> fine since 6.something through 7.x and all of the betas and rc's up to
> this point.
> 
> I use the drive for backups of all the computers on my network.
> Booting into multi-user will fail because the drive is not found. I
> had to comment it out of fstab in order to boot multi-user. 
> 
> If I unplug the firewire cable I get this message on the console:
> 
> Nov 13 12:42:15 asus64 kernel: fwohci0: fwohci_intr_core: BUS reset
> Nov 13 12:42:15 asus64 kernel: fwohci0: fwohci_intr_core:
> node_id=0x00000000, SelfID Count=2, CYCLEMASTER mode Nov 13 12:42:15
> asus64 kernel: firewire0: 1 nodes, maxhop <= 0 cable IRM irm(0)  (me)
> Nov 13 12:42:15 asus64 kernel: firewire0: bus manager 0 Nov 13
> 12:42:16 asus64 kernel: firewire0: fw_attach_dev:Removing missing
> device ID:0090a991e0013e57
> 
> Plugging the cable back in gives this:
> 
> Nov 13 12:42:21 asus64 kernel: fwohci0: fwohci_intr_core: BUS reset
> Nov 13 12:42:21 asus64 kernel: fwohci0: fwohci_intr_core:
> node_id=0x00000001, SelfID Count=3, CYCLEMASTER mode Nov 13 12:42:21
> asus64 kernel: firewire0: 2 nodes, maxhop <= 1 cable IRM irm(1)  (me)
> Nov 13 12:42:21 asus64 kernel: firewire0: bus manager 1 Nov 13
> 12:42:21 asus64 kernel: firewire0: New S800 device ID:0090a991e0013e57
> 
> No device is created in /dev/da*
> 
> I did not see anything in /usr/src/UPDATING and I do not recall
> anything like this in the mail lists (currect or stable). 
> 
> Did I miss something or is this a regression? /var/run/dmesg.boot and
> pciconf -lv attached. I can provide anything else needed.
